Прототип сайту - це оформлений у вигляді ескізу проект майбутнього інтернет-ресурсу. Розробка прототипу - це найперший етап створення сайту, на цій стадії встановлюється основна структура елементів, які будуть відображатися як на головній, так і на другорядних сторінках ресурсу. Прототип сайту може бути оформлений на папері або у вигляді електронного документа.
Прототипування сайту
Процес прототипування, тобто розробки основної концепції й структури майбутнього сайту, ставить собі за мету кілька основних завдань:
Розробка прототипу - це закладка фундаменту для майбутньої плідної роботи, грамотно створений ескіз зручний для замовника тим, що відразу ясний вид і функціонал ресурсу. На цьому етапі, за бажанням клієнта, з легкістю вносяться будь-які корективи та зміни. З точки зору розробника, прототипування сайту дає можливість відразу визначити обсяг роботи й основні напрямки, за якими потрібно рухатися.
Програми для прототипування сайтів
Для оптимізації процесу, а також у разі прототипування великих багатосторінкових сайтів з безліччю активних елементів, доцільно використовувати спеціальні програми. Серед розробників найбільшою популярністю користується спеціалізований додаток Axure Pro, що володіє великим набором інструментів і нескладний в освоєнні. Результати роботи можна представляти як у вигляді зображень, так і у вигляді HTML-документів. Також підтримується можливість перевірки працездатності та інтерактивної взаємодії.
Існують й інші програми для прототипування сайтів - Adobe Photoshop, Microsoft Visio, Adobe InDesign і так далі. Вони також дозволяють створювати якісні наочні ескізи в різних уявленнях.
Розробка сайтів: види прототипування
Щоб створити проект, який відповідає всім основним вимогам (доступність, наочність, можливість швидко вносити зміни), можна використовувати будь-який з таких методів, як:
Зазвичай, серйозний проект прототипування сайту проходить через кілька методів - від початкового ескізу структури на аркуші паперу до остаточної обкатки та внесення завершальних штрихів в програмі або онлайн-сервісі. Такий підхід забезпечує якісне втілення всіх побажань замовника, продуманість функціоналу всіх сторінок сайту й навіть збалансованість дизайну.
Проектування сайту: як потрібно робити прототип?
Створення прототипу сайту починається, перш за все, з визначення найважливіших відмінностей - цільова аудиторія, сфера діяльності, країна, який контент повинен включати майбутній сайт. Далі більш детально формується загальна концепція, в залежності від напрямку роботи компанії, встановлюються обов'язкові елементи - наприклад, для інтернет-магазину потрібні розділи категорій, сторінки товарів, блоки для замовлення та оплати, розділи довідки та технічна підтримка клієнтів й так далі.
Потім вибираються відповідні програми, шаблони та сценарії, обумовлюються особливі вимоги - наприклад, більшість сайтів в Україні підтримують дві або більше мов. Після того як за всіма основними питаннями досягнуто спільна думка, можна приступати безпосередньо до реалізації проекту.
Створення прототипу сайту: етапи роботи
Перед тим, як зробити прототип сайту, повністю влаштовує замовника, процес проектування повинен пройти через ряд етапів:
Вибираються необхідні шаблони та блоки елементів, які повинні бути присутніми на сайті. Робиться це, виходячи зі специфіки діяльності компанії-замовника, наприклад, для інформаційних сайтів застосовуються одні компоненти, а для інтернет-магазину - зовсім інші.
- Створюється проєкт головної сторінки сайту. Це «обличчя» компанії в інтернеті, тому на цьому етапі ретельно аналізуються пропоновані варіанти, щоб раціонально розмістити всі ключові елементи, які не перевантаживши при цьому сторінку зайвими компонентами. Особлива увага приділяється зручності використання сайту відвідувачами, а також загальному стилю, обраному заздалегідь.
- Здійснюється конкретна розробка усіх веб-сторінок сайту, на кожній з них розміщуються блоки, що відповідають за виконання певних функцій.
- Опрацювання інтерактивності. До всіх елементів додаються необхідні функціональні можливості - випадають меню, внутрішні переходи. Таким чином, сайт знаходить цілісність, всі його сторінки стають взаємопов'язаними.
- Тестування юзабіліті. Розробник імітує поведінку звичайного відвідувача, перевіряючи при цьому, доступний функціонал - переходить по внутрішнім посиланням, додає товари в кошик, оформляє покупку і так далі. На основі тестування, можуть вноситися необхідні зміни та коригуватися настройки для оптимізації процесу використання сайту клієнтами компанії.